AHP1417 recognises Bcl-2 modifying factor (BMF), a pro-apoptotic member of the Bcl-2 protein family.
BMF is constitutively expressed in healthy tissues and is sequestered to myosin V motors by association with the dynein light chain 2. Disruption of the actin cytoskeleton is thought to trigger release and activation of BMF, initiating apoptotic processes downstream.

This product requires antigen retrieval using heat treatment prior to staining of paraffin sections.Sodium citrate buffer pH 6.0 is recommended for this purpose.

Antiserum Preparation
Antiserum to human BMF was raised by repeated immunisation of rabbits with highly purified antigen. Purified IgG was prepared from whole serum by affinity chromatography.
